WebThe only way to get your eviction expunged is by legally challenging it. Evictions and eviction expungements are a matter of civil law. As such, you need to be very diligent and careful with all documentation regarding the eviction. You need to petition the court if you want your eviction removed from public record. WebCan you get your record expunged in federal court? Maybe. As the Restoration of Rights Project explains here, “[t]here is no general federal expungement statute, and federal courts have no inherent authority to expunge records of a valid federal conviction.” This means that federal law does not give federal courts the authority to expunge ... WebNov 23, 2024 · An expungement ordinarily means a court seals or erases an arrest or conviction from a person's court record for most purposes. After the expungement process is complete, the person who was arrested or convicted is not legally required to disclose the incident.
